Preforms are automatically loaded from the preform hopper, where bulk preforms are stored. They are then transferred to the blow molding machine via conveyor. From there, the preforms move to the heating oven through a star wheel, which allows each preform to be accurately transferred to the preform holder.
Near-infrared (NIR) heating with dense heat radiation for more uniform and optimized preform heating.
Heating oven adopts Swiss imported infrared ceramic fully enclosed reflection channel (more efficient heating; compared to stainless steel reflectors, ceramic reflectors reduce energy consumption by 10%–30%)
Balanced Heating Mandrel Technology (National Invention Patent)
The mandrel operates smoothly with high rotational concentricity and no eccentric movement throughout the process. This precision design achieves the industry's smallest heating pitch of 38.1mm, significantly reducing heating power consumption and maximizing energy savings.
The heating conveyor runs continuously. Once the preform reaches its optimal temperature, the transfer unit moves it to the internal conditioning station for inner wall temperature adjustment via infrared heating rods. After internal heating, the preform is immediately transferred to the blow mold for stretch blow molding. This continuous synchronous process ensures nonstop high-efficiency production.
After the blow molding cycle is completed, finished bottles are automatically extracted from the blow mold by the take-out unit and placed onto a rolling conveyor. The conveyor system can be seamlessly integrated with downstream equipment, including filling lines or leak testing units, enabling fully automated production flow.

The low-pressure air source for operating pressure is supplied by recovering high-pressure blowing exhaust through the air recovery system, eliminating the need for a separate low-pressure air compressor.
The machine is equipped with an automatic centralized lubrication system. Through the user interface (HMI) , operators can set the lubrication interval time according to production requirements. Once programmed, the system will automatically release the precise amount of lubricant to the mold box and other critical moving components without any manual intervention. This ensures consistent lubrication, reduces wear, extends machine life, and minimizes maintenance downtime.
